Summary

I am Dr. Ayesha Naseer, a dedicated academic with a Ph.D. in Software Engineering, specializing in Big Data Analytics. Since 2011, I have been contributing to the Computer Science and Engineering department at the Military College of Signals (MCS), National University of Sciences and Technology (NUST). My passion lies in exploring the intersection of software engineering and data analytics to address contemporary challenges in information systems and cybersecurity.
